Until Einstein, people thought of time and space as fixed, unchanging. He revealed that time and space themselves are elastic and mutable. Time, space, matter, gravity, and light are all intertwined. They curve and collapse and change in response to each other. Such insights gave rise to the grand ideas that occupy physicists today.
